以太坊钱包 Geth 使用教程:从入门到精通

          发布时间:2026-01-15 04:55:13

          引言

          以太坊是一种开源的区块链平台,允许开发者在其网络上构建去中心化应用(DApps)。为了与以太坊网络互动,用户首先需要一个以太坊钱包,而Geth(Go Ethereum)是以太坊官方提供的一个客户端,广泛被用于创建和管理以太坊钱包。本文将详细介绍如何使用Geth钱包,从基础安装到安全操作,帮助用户在这个快速发展的区块链环境中顺利起步。

          Geth钱包简介

          Geth是以太坊的一个官方实现,使用Go语言编写。作为一个全节点客户端,Geth不仅可以用于生成和管理钱包,还提供了一系列与以太坊网络互动的功能,如矿工支持、智能合约执行等。Geth支持多种操作系统,包括Windows、macOS和Linux,使其成为开发者和用户的热门选择。

          Geth的安装和配置

          在开始使用Geth之前,首先需要在你的计算机上安装它。安装过程相对简单,以下是详细的步骤:

          1. 下载Geth:访问以太坊的官方网站(ethereum.org),在下载页面选择适合你操作系统的版本下载安装包。
          2. 安装Geth:按照下载的安装包提示进行操作,完成后在命令行中输入“geth”来检查是否安装成功。
          3. 初始化Ethereum节点:在安装完成后,你需要同步Ethereum区块链数据,这可能需要一定的时间和存储空间,使用命令“geth init”初始化节点。

          如何创建以太坊钱包

          使用Geth创建钱包是一个相对简单的过程。系统将为你生成一个新的以太坊账户,并自动为其生成一个私钥和公钥。这个账户可以用于存储以太币(ETH)和其他代币。

          • 在命令行中输入“geth account new”创建新账户。
          • 系统会提示你输入密码,确保你的密码足够强壮并妥善保管。
          • 系统会返回你的新的以太坊地址,记下这个地址以便后续使用。

          使用Geth钱包功能

          除了创建和管理账户,Geth还提供了一系列实用功能,帮助用户更好地与以太坊网络互动:

          • 发送和接收以太币:通过Geth命令行工具,你可以轻松地发送和接收以太币。用“geth send”命令发送ETH给其他地址。
          • 查看账户余额:输入命令“geth account list”,就可以查看你所有以太坊账户的余额与地址。
          • 智能合约管理: 对于开发者来说,Geth支持智能合约的编写、部署与调用,帮助用户创建去中心化应用。

          使用安全性和备份

          安全性是使用任何钱包时必不可少的考虑。Geth提供了一些安全措施来保护你的资产:

          • 私钥安全:确保你的私钥不被泄露。如果私钥被获取,资金将会不受限制地被转移。在创建账户后,可以选择将私钥导出并保存在安全的地方。
          • 定期备份:定期将你的钱包和账户信息备份到安全的地方,以防止意外丢失。
          • 使用硬件钱包:为了更高的安全性,可以选择与硬件钱包结合使用,提供更高的保护层。

          常见问题解答

          Q1: 如何解决Geth同步速度慢的问题?

          Geth同步区块链数据的速度常常受到网络状况和计算机性能的影响。在某些情况下,同步过程可能极其缓慢。为了提高同步速度,用户可以考虑以下几个方面:

          • 使用快速同步模式:Geth提供了快速同步选项,可以在启动时添加“--syncmode fast”参数。这将使Geth以更快的速度同步数据,因为它只下载区块头。
          • 确保网络稳定:在同步过程中,确保你的网络连接稳定,避免中途断开,以免影响同步效率。
          • 使用镜像节点:连接到一个已有的同步节点,这样可以减少自主同步所需的时间。

          Q2: 如何导入已有的以太坊账户到Geth?

          如果你已经有一个以太坊账户并希望将其导入到Geth中,你需要将私钥或密钥文件导入。首先,打开命令行工具,使用以下步骤:

          • 导入私钥:如果你有私钥,使用“geth account import path/to/your_private_key_file”命令导入。
          • 使用钱包文件:如果你有一个完整的账户文件,也可以使用类似的命令将其导入。
          • 输入密码:导入时,系统会要求你输入你的账户密码以确保安全。

          Q3: Geth钱包可以同时管理多个账户吗?

          是的,Geth允许用户创建和管理多个以太坊账户。这使得用户可以在一个应用程序中便捷地操控多个钱包,这在很多场景中都是非常有用的,比如分开管理个人资金和工作资金。要创建新账户,可以使用“geth account new”命令,继续创建更多的账户。

          Q4: 如何锁定和解锁我的账户?

          账户锁定功能是Geth安全管理的一部分。如果你希望保护你的账户,尤其是在共享环境中使用时,锁定账户是个不错的选择。在命令行中,你可以使用:

          • 锁定账户:输入“geth account lock”命令来锁定账户。
          • 解锁账户:使用“geth account unlock”命令,输入你想要解锁的账户和密码即可。

          Q5: Geth与其他以太坊钱包相比有什么优势?

          Geth作为官方客户端,提供的一些独特优势使其在以太坊钱包中备受推崇:

          • 官方支持和更新:Geth是由以太坊基金会官方维护,确保其始终保持最新,及时修复安全漏洞。
          • 全节点支持:作为全节点,Geth可以独立于第三方,全方位验证区块链数据,增强网络的安全性和去中心化。
          • 强大的命令行控制:Geth命令行工具为开发者提供了独立的控制和访问,适合更深层次的区块链操作和开发。

          总结

          通过本教程,相信用户已经对Geth这款以太坊钱包有了深入的了解。从安装、创建账户到日常使用及管理,逐步掌握Geth的操作可以更好地利用以太坊区块链的潜力。在未来区块链技术持续发展的背景下,掌握这些知识将使用户在这一领域更加游刃有余。

          分享 :
                        author

                        tpwallet

                        T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                                相关新闻

                                这个主题的内容较大,我
                                2025-12-14
                                这个主题的内容较大,我

                                ### 详细介绍 以太坊作为一种流行的加密货币,其系统为用户提供了对他们资产的管理功能。然而,许多用户在使用以...

                                : IM钱包如何购买TRX能量详
                                2026-01-08
                                : IM钱包如何购买TRX能量详

                                随着区块链技术的发展,越来越多的人开始接触和投资数字货币。在众多的数字资产中,TRX(波场币)由于其独特的...

                                USDT(泰达币)是否合法?
                                2026-01-13
                                USDT(泰达币)是否合法?

                                引言 在当今数字资产投资大潮中,USDT(Tether)作为一种主流的稳定币,备受关注。它的价值稳定性使得很多投资者在...

                                : 如何下载以太坊官方钱包
                                2026-01-14
                                : 如何下载以太坊官方钱包

                                --- 引言 以太坊作为目前最流行的区块链平台之一,其官方钱包是用户管理和操作以太坊资产的关键工具。以太坊官方...